DUBOIS COUNTY, Ind. (WANE) A woman drove the wrong-way on I-64 through four counties Wednesday night before police were able to get her vehicle stopped according Indiana State Police.

Police in Spencer County got a call about a wrong-way driver and a trooper was able to spot the vehicle going west in the eastbound lanes. After tracking the driver for several miles, police were able to successfully deploy stop sticks. When police tried to arrest the driver, identified as Lauren Jones, she became combative and allegedly bit a trooper who required medical treatment.

After being taken to a hospital, Jones was arrested for multiple felonies, including OVWI, Resisting Law Enforcement and Battery to a Police officer.

Police say Jones traveled through Warrick County, Spencer County, Dubois County, and Perry County and no motorists were hurt because of her actions.
